TUSD warns of donation collection scam

TUCSON, Ariz. - Tucson Unified School District sent a notice to parents warning of a donation collection scam.

According to the notice, women claiming to be from Dragon Corporation were collecting funds, saying they were meant to cover Vapor Intrusion Testing that the city scheduled at CE Rose K-8 over the weekend.

Here is the notice:

Dear TUSD families, It has come to Tucson Unified School District’s attention that this past weekend a women from “Dragon Corporation” was collecting donations to cover the Vapor Intrusion Testing that the City of Tucson scheduled at CE Rose K-8 over the weekend. Please be aware that this is a SCAM and neither Tucson Unified nor the City of Tucson requires any fee to run the test. We suggest if you were approached by someone requesting a donation to cover the Vapor Intrusion Testing that you report the incident to the Tucson Police Department. We are truly sorry if you were approached and impacted. Our hope is the police will be able to apprehend this person so no future SCAMS take place and misrepresent everyone involved. Thank you
Leslie Lenhart, TUSD
